What is RGE certification?
RGE certification (Reconnu Garant de l'Environnement — Recognised Environmental Guarantor) is a quality label awarded by accredited certification bodies (Qualibat, Qualifelec, Cerqual...) that attests a construction company has the technical skills required to carry out energy renovation works in compliance with current standards, and which conditions access to French state grants for homeowners.
Since its launch in 2011, the RGE label has become essential in the energy renovation sector. In Paris and Île-de-France, where thousands of older buildings need renovation, choosing an RGE-certified company is not just a quality guarantee — it is a legal prerequisite to access financial aid that can cover up to 75% of insulation work costs.

Who issues RGE certification?
RGE is not a single label — several certifications are recognised under the RGE scheme, issued by different bodies depending on the type of work.
For roofing and roof insulation: Qualibat is the most common certifier. To obtain Qualibat RGE certification, a company must:
- Ensure employees carry out qualifying energy performance training (Feebat programme or equivalent)
- Have at least one worksite audited by an independent Qualibat inspector
- Maintain skills through compulsory continuing education every 4 years
- Renew certification every 4 years with a worksite inspection
How to verify a company's RGE certification: Visit faire.fr (official ADEME directory), enter the company name or SIRET number, and check the certification domains and validity date.
Why is RGE certification mandatory for grants?
Since France's 2014 Energy Transition laws, using an RGE-certified company is a legal requirement for all state grants:
- MaPrimeRénov' (ANAH): 100% of eligible works require an RGE contractor
- CEE (Energy Savings Certificates): RGE mandatory
- Eco-PTZ (zero-interest loan): RGE mandatory
The potential savings: For 80 m² of loft insulation in Paris, grants for a low-income household can reach:
- MaPrimeRénov': up to €2,000
- CEE: up to €1,500
- Total grants: up to €3,500 on a project costing €5,000–8,000
Without an RGE contractor, all these grants are lost. The apparent premium of an RGE company is far outweighed by the grants it enables you to access.
Quality guarantees provided by RGE certification
Up-to-date technical training
RGE company employees have completed specific training on building energy performance and insulation techniques compliant with current standards. These are regularly updated.
In practice this means: real knowledge of insulating materials and their actual thermal performance (R-value), mastery of ventilation rules (thermal bridges, moisture management), ability to select the right materials for each situation.
Independent worksite audit
To obtain and maintain certification, each RGE company must have its worksites audited by an independent Qualibat inspector, who verifies: the conformity and performance of installed materials, workmanship quality, and compliance with best practices.
Relevant Qualibat qualifications for roofing
- 3111: Tile and slate roofing
- 3112: Zinc, lead and copper roofing
- 3121: Roof waterproofing
- 4111: Loft insulation
Verify that the company holds qualifications matching the specific works you need.
Insurance advantages of RGE certification
RGE-certified companies typically hold decennial liability insurance (garantie décennale) specifically covering energy performance works. They benefit from better insurance terms due to fewer claims among certified companies.
If you use a non-certified company and problems arise: the company may have no valid decennial insurance, leaving you without recourse; your own damage insurance may refuse to cover defects if the contractor lacked required RGE certification.
